If so >what caused it and how do I prevent it from happening again? >While copying a file (I tried both COPY and NCOPY) from >my local drive to a network drive, I got 'NETWORK ERROR >ON SERVER ADMIN: ERROR SENDING ON NETWORK. ABORT OR RETRY?' >Retry doesn't do anything and abort logs me out. >I am running SFT 2.15 (A) on an IBM token ring network (using >4 Mbps). >(I can successfully copy from the network drive to a local drive.) >Any ideas? Thanks. > ....Peggy Tullio > UCLA Peggy: From the sounds of it you are using IBM's Lan Support device drivers followed by running IPX.COM and NETx.COM. Try removing DXMT0MOD.SYS from your CONFIG.SYS file and then reboot your workstation.
